>>>>>Down low, too slow.  Patch incoming.  New syntax implemented for
>>>>>CInclude to allow xpointers.  Will need help testing as my CInclude
>>>>>experience includes about 1 entire day of goofing with the sucker.
>>>>>
>>>>>http://nagoya.apache.org/bugzilla/createattachment.cgi?id=10540
>>>>>
>>>>>I added a "select" attribute to CInclude that supports the XPointer
>>>>>syntax without the XPointer() part (just what would go between the
>>>>>()'s).  (This is cleaner than the #XPointer() url-suffix nastiness).
>>>>>
>>>>>Hopefully, one of the CInclude geniuses will take a look at this and
>>>>>make it better.  I was baffled by the tall inheritance tree.  Mostly I
>>>>>borrowed the code from XInclude and made it look more like CInclude
>>>>>without actually understanding Avalon.
